Celebrating the imminent arrival of a brand new album, legendary tunesmith Duncan Maitland makes his solo Whelans debut on Wednesday April 17th. With his merry band of musical psychonauts, he will be offering up fresh slices from his upcoming brand new musical platter in the cosy surroundings of the upstairs venue.

“….meticulously crafted pop is rare, but it overflows here….” – TONY CLAYTON-LEA, The Irish Times

Since his days of touring the world and writing hits with beloved Irish band Picturehouse, he has run a three lane career as singer-songwriter, producer and session player, navigating through fruitful collaborations with Pugwash, XTC, Slumberjet, Joss Cope and Jack Lukeman to name but a few…..

He has now finally returned to the lane he loves best – that of his own musical world. You are hereby invited to come join the festivities – a special night of magical songs, psychedelic incantations and sonic explorations…..

“….surely he is the new Duke of Stratosphere…” – ALAN CORR, The RTE Guide
